What companies run services between Wilmington, MA, USA and Ayer, MA, USA?

You can take a bus from Wilmington Train Station to Ayer MA via Robert B Kennedy Bus Transfer Center in around 2h 27m. Alternatively, you can take a train from Wilmington to Ayer via North Station in around 2h 31m.
